Analysis

In 2050, wheat — crop residues in Armenia stood at 0.0707 kt.

Over the whole period, wheat — crop residues in Armenia peaked at 0.09 kt in 2015 and was at its lowest, 0.0262 kt, in 2021.

That places Armenia 78th out of 125 countries with data for 2050, putting it in the middle of the range.

The long-run direction has been consistently rising across the 34 years of available data.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
